I choose to be part of the solution

To the Editor:

To the parents and community members of the Voorheesville School District: It would be an honor to serve as your voice if I am elected to the school board. Voting is on Tuesday, May 17, 2022. Your vote would mean a lot to me.

Win or lose, I can and will look back at this time and honestly say that I choose to be part of the solution. Speaking up for not only the youngest members in our school system but for parents as well. My hope is that I encouraged others to stand up and come forward to make their voices heard.

There are members of the Voorheesville School Board, many of whom have great institutional knowledge. As a newly elected member of the board, I feel that I can add value and that I have a unique characteristic that would bring an outside perspective to some of the issues we face.

As a small-business owner, we are often faced with challenges that require creative solutions. As a father of two young children, one who is currently enrolled in VCSD, I have a vested interest in the future of mine and our kids’ education. As the newest member of the Voorheesville Volunteer Fire Department, I will continue to serve the community in which I love to live.

As we move forward together, I believe I’m best equipped to represent different viewpoints while working collaboratively with fellow board members to find common ground. I am humbly asking for your vote on May 17 because I’m the candidate committed to hearing you, and to advocating for you.
